The National Center for Missing & Exploited Children
The NCMEC is a vital resource for families searching for their missing loved ones. With a mission to stop child exploitation, NCMEC offers a range of critical programs including reporting missing children. Their website is a treasure trove for caregivers, providing guidance for prevention.
NCMEC also works in cooperation with police to investigate cases. Their dedicated team of experts is working tirelessly to reunite families.

The Internet Watch Foundation
The Internet Watch Foundation (IWF) here is a charitable organisation dedicated to tackling online child sexual abuse. They actively work to remove abusive content from the internet and provide aid. The IWF partners with tech companies, law enforcement agencies, and international organisations to achieve its mission. Their expertise in identifying and removing child exploitation imagery makes them a vital force for good.
